The Manufacturing Engineering Co-op will support continuous improvement and operational excellence initiatives within the manufacturing environment. This role provides hands-on experience in process optimization, facility layout design, manufacturing standards, and Lean Manufacturing practices. The co-op will work closely with engineering and production teams to improve efficiency, quality, safety, and overall manufacturing performance while gaining exposure to real-world engineering challenges.

Key Responsibilities Develop and maintain facility layout drawings for production and support areas using CAD software. Analyze manufacturing workflows and propose improvements to process flow, space utilization, and operational efficiency using Lean Manufacturing principles. Conduct time studies and maintain manufacturing labor standards. Create and update standard work documentation and manufacturing procedures.

Evaluate data collection systems, recommend enhancements, and support implementation of improvements. Assess ergonomics, workplace safety, and 5S compliance within manufacturing operations. Support the development, testing, and improvement of manufacturing methods, processes, and equipment. Analyze workflow, equipment layouts, and production requirements to improve manufacturing efficiency and productivity.

Collect, analyze, and summarize manufacturing data to identify trends and support decision-making. Investigate manufacturing issues, identify root causes, and assist in implementing corrective actions. Research and document opportunities for collaborative robotics (cobots) and optical inspection technologies within manufacturing flow cells. Maintain high standards of product quality through organization, workplace discipline, and continuous improvement efforts.

Collaborate with cross-functional teams and contribute to engineering projects as needed. Qualifications Sophomore standing or higher in Mechanical, Manufacturing, Industrial Engineering, or a related engineering or science discipline at an accredited four-year college or university. Experience with CAD software, preferably SolidWorks. Strong analytical, problem-solving, and critical thinking skills with keen attention to detail.

Ability to manage multiple projects and meet deadlines with minimal supervision. Excellent verbal, written, and interpersonal communication skills. Willingness to work directly on the production floor in a fast-paced manufacturing environment. Proficiency in Microsoft Office applications, including Word, Excel, and Outlook. Self-motivated with a strong desire to learn, accept challenges, and contribute to a team environment.

Ability to work a full-time internship schedule (40 hours per week) throughout the internship period.
